TimTheTatman has had enough ofCall of Duty: Warzone 2, recently going on a rant regarding the battle royale’s short Time-To-Kill. TTK is a constant focus of analysis and criticism in online shooters. How quickly an enemy opponent can defeat a player is a core design element, obviously, and in a game likeWarzone 2where there are dozens of potential enemies in a given match it plays a precarious role in game balance. TimTheTatman, it seems, believes that balance has been disrupted.
TTK inCall of Dutybattle royales isn’t a new subject of discussion, of course.Call of Dutyplayers by nature love to critique all design elements regarding gameplay. More specifically, however,Call of Duty: Warzonedeveloper Raven Software specifically acknowledged that the TTK in the game was too short and made a dramatic change to address the issue in early 2022. Player hit points were increased from 100 to 150,substantially increasingWarzone’s TTK. ButCall of Duty: Warzone 2is another game entirely.

In a recent stream, TimTheTatman took some time to address a topic he’d been thinking about. He died in aCall of Duty: Warzone 2match and began spectating another player, watching how quickly they were able to eliminate opponents. “I think I know what the biggest problem withWarzoneis,” TimTheTatman starts, before explaining that he saw a TikTok comparingWarzone 2’s TTK to theclassicWarzoneDMR’s TTK, which was nerfed due to its strength. TimTheTatman says thatWarzone 2’s TTK is even faster than when everyone agreed the DRM was too powerful.
Shortly after this comment, TimTheTatman spectates a kill and asks his audience to clip it for him. His video editors show that the kill occurred in just .41 seconds, a very short TTK, to say the least. TimTheTatman argues that if random players can eliminate opponents in such a short TTK, thenWarzone 2’s competitive balanceis seriously impacted.
The idea that TimTheTatman is arguing is that if the TTK inWarzone 2is faster than when the DMR was overpowered, when the “entire"Call of Dutycommunityagreed it needed a nerf, then the TTK is also broken now. Further, if even exceptional players can be downed in less than half a second by a random player with any given gun, then that’s further evidence the TTK is broken.
Obviously, TimTheTatman plays games likeCall of Duty: Warzone 2as his job. That makes him both more familiar with the product than most, but he also approaches the game neither as a casual player nor as a truly competitive player.Infinity Ward and Raven’s developers have certainly put in an extreme amount of work and analysis finding what they believe is the best TTK for the battle royale. But that’s not to say that TimTheTatman doesn’t have a point.
